Special Olympics Fundraising Dinner
Date – 24/06/05
Venue – Thistle Hotel, Glasgow

This July Glasgow played host to the Special Olympics in one of the biggest sporting events in the UK since the Commonwealth Games in Manchester.

Founded in 1968 by Eunice Kennedy Shriver – sister of President John F Kennedy, the Special Olympics’ mission is to give athletes with learning disabilities continuing opportunities to develop physical fitness, demonstrate courage, experience joy and participate in the sharing of skills and friendship with their families, other special Olympic Athletes and the community.’

Daily Record Events were honoured to be working with the 2005 Organising Committee to deliver a very special gala dinner to celebrate and raise funds for this truly worthy sporting event.

Dougie Donnelly hosted the ‘Trainers & Tiaras’ themed evening where guests enjoyed a champagne reception, lavish meal and live performances from American soul legends The Drifters and Scottish pop sensation Darius.

Members of the Glasgow business community were as usual outstanding in their generosity and the charity auction with celebrity MC Andy Cameron raised a fantastic amount for the games.
